In this paper, on the basic theories foundation study of summary people of the past, aiming directly at whether the shelter forest can deposit the sand and how powerful it can. we select the oasis in ulan buh desert as the study plot, and study the function of the shelter forest reduce the " sand " and " dust ". we draw the following conclusion. first, in the fixed and semifixed sand lands, which grow the natural sand - binding plants, the coverage of plant in the fixed and semifixed sand land is 26. 4 % and 10. 3 %, respectively, the amount of sand drift decrease 93. 38 % and 81. 91 % comparing with the migratory sand land which have no plant coverage in the same wind speed and the range of 0 - 40cm above the ground

    本文以前人的研究為基礎針對「林體系是否有降解作用,有多大的降解作用」這一問題以烏蘭布和沙漠邊緣的林體系為研究對象,研究了林體系對「沙」 、 「塵」的降解作用,得出以下結論: ( 1 )在距離地表0 - 40cm范圍內,同一風速下生長有天然固沙被蓋度分別為26 . 4 、 10 . 3的固定、半固定沙地上,地表起沙量分別比無被生長的流動沙地降低了93 . 38 、 81 . 91 。

The main results indicated that : significant differences exist in diurnal average transpiration rate and the range of diurnal transpiration rate ; the transpiration rate of sawtooth oak, amorpha, lalang grass varied with a regular double apex rhythm, but that of the rest varied with a regular single apex rhythm, stomatal conductance play a maximal important role in transpiration rate, temperature ( air temperature, the earth ' s surface temperature ) also influence the transpiration rate ; transpiration rate has prominent negative correlation with the relative air humidity, the biggest coefficient is 0. 866

    筆者對日照沿海林幾種主要木本和草本的蒸騰速率和環境因子的關系進行了研究,結果表明: 8種日平均蒸騰速率和蒸騰速率日變幅各異;麻櫟、紫穗槐和白茅的蒸騰速率日變換呈現出雙峰式的變化規律,其它5種蒸騰速率表現為單峰式的變化規律;氣孔導度影響著的蒸騰速率,溫度(氣溫、地面溫度)是影響蒸騰速率的主要因子;空氣相對濕度和蒸騰速率表現為顯著或極顯著負相關,相關系數高達0 . 866 。
